Abstract

A kind of Wind-cooling type intelligent keyboard based on the cooling of energy saving touch-control, including keyboard body, the processor in the keyboard body and multiple keys, the contact metal piece for sensing the key press state is provided in the key, fan is provided among the adjacent key, the processor is electrically connected with the contact metal piece and fan respectively;The contact metal piece is used to export pressing signal to the processor when sensing the key and being in pressing state;The processor is used for according to the pressing corresponding fan of signal acquisition and to the fan output voltage so that it obtains electric operation;The temperature of finger when can reduce typewriting, does not accommodate bacteria breed caused by preventing long-time typewriting from finger being made to perspire and dust enters keyboard gap, and keeps wind-force consistent come fans in operation according to user key-press, saving electric power, safety and environmental protection.

Background technique
Keyboard is a kind of instruction and data input unit for operating equipment operation, is also referred to by system arrangement operation one One group of function key (such as typewriter, computor-keyboard) of platform machine or equipment;It is also most important input equipment that keyboard, which is the most frequently used, English alphabet, number, punctuation mark etc. can be input in computer by keyboard, order to be issued to computer, is defeated Enter data etc..
User needs to tap keyboard for a long time during online, when environment temperature is higher, because of prolonged typewriting Finger can be made to perspire, so as to cause the discomfort of user, and can also cause the growth of bacterium due to perspiring for a long time, threatened and use The health at family, and due to bad cleaning in keyboard gap, dust can be accumulated.
A kind of water-cooled cooling keyboard CN106200993A of the prior art relates generally to utilize the moisturizing below chip board The liquid sealing pipe that layer and heat dissipating layer are made into the pillar outer cover elastic material under key cap of key set provides coolant liquid to cool down.
A kind of fan keyboard CN2725995Y of the prior art relates generally to fan after keyboard is powered in keyboard base It starts running, fan airstream by keyboard base and can float in gap between key group export and cool down.
Although by it is above two cooling keyboard plan analysis as it can be seen that water-cooled cool down keyboard can effective temperature-reducing, But user when in use between it is long after liquid sealing pipe can aging cause security risk, when long-time is broken using liquid sealing pipe aging It splits, gently then liquid outflow causes keyboard to damage, and severe one causes keyboard electric leakage life-threatening;Although and another fan keyboard also can Cooling, but since fan is below the keyboard in pedestal, lower section is larger close to the key wind-force of fan, and the key far from fan Wind-force is smaller, and the rear fan of keyboard energization will remain operational, some keys are not common keys, and user is not for a long time with It arrives, electric power can be wasted not environmentally in this way by being always maintained at blowing, and good experience can not be brought to user.

Specific embodiment
Following will be combined with the drawings in the embodiments of the present invention, and technical solution in the embodiment of the present invention carries out clear, complete Site preparation description, it is clear that described embodiments are only a part of the embodiments of the present invention, instead of all the embodiments.
Embodiment one
Referring to FIG. 1, Fig. 2, Fig. 1 are that the present invention provides a kind of Wind-cooling type intelligent keyboards one based on the cooling of energy saving touch-control The partial cross section structural schematic diagram of a embodiment;Fig. 2 is that the present invention provides a kind of Wind-cooling type intelligence based on the cooling of energy saving touch-control The mapping relations figure of energy keyboard one embodiment.
Specifically, the present embodiment provides a kind of Wind-cooling type intelligent keyboard based on the cooling of energy saving touch-control, the keyboard includes Keyboard body 1, processor 2 and multiple keys 3 in the keyboard body 1 are provided with for sensing in the key 3 The contact metal piece 4 of 3 pressing state of key, fan 5 is provided among the adjacent key 3, and the processor 2 is distinguished It is electrically connected with the contact metal piece 4 and fan 5;The contact metal piece 4 is used to sense the key 3 in pressing shape Pressing signal is exported to the processor 2 when state;The processor 2 is used for the fan 5 corresponding according to pressing signal acquisition And to 5 output voltage of fan so that it obtains electric operation.
Wherein, as shown in Fig. 2, the fan 5 is set between a contact metal piece 4 and another contact metal piece 4; Such as: a fan 5, S key lower contact sheet metal 4 and D are equipped between the contact metal piece 4 under the contact metal piece 4 under A key and S key A fan 5 also is provided between key lower contact sheet metal 4, and so on, a fan 5 is equipped between all every two contact metal pieces 4.
Specifically, the contact metal piece 4 in key 3 senses the pressing state of the key 3 when user presses the button 3, Contact metal piece 4 exports pressing signal to the processor 2;The processor 2 according to pressing signal acquisition to 3 phase of key Corresponding 5 output voltage of fan, makes the fan 5 get into smooth, and is reached for the purpose that user's finger perspires cooling.
Furthermore, the fan 5 further includes fan case 6, and the fan 5 is arranged inside the fan case 6, the fan case 6 top and side offer exhaust vent 7.
Specifically, wherein 5 flabellum material of fan is plastics, rubber, any one in metal;6 material of fan case be plastics, Any one in rubber, metal;Wherein exhaust vent 7 is perspired in the upper surface of fan case 6 when 5 electric operation of fan for user's finger Cooling, exhaust vent 7 is in the side of fan case 6, for preventing user's dust when typewriting on hand or the usually dust placed Into when fan 5 operates, the wind of side can blow out the dust in keyboard 1, achieve the purpose that keep 1 neat and tidy of keyboard.
Furthermore, the fan case 6 is internally provided with acoustical cotton 8.
Wherein 8 material of acoustical cotton is glass fibre, any one in polyester fiber;When user is when beaing key 3, inhale Sound cotton 8 can absorb the fan 5 operation when noise, when user in office or public place in use, will not influence other people.
Furthermore, the processor 2 is also used to the adjacent fans 5 according to the pressing corresponding fan 5 of signal acquisition And to 5 output voltage of adjacent fans so that its electric operation.
Specifically, when the processor 2 gets pressing signal, the processor 2 finds corresponding with pressing signal Fan 5 simultaneously makes its electric operation to 5 output voltage of fan, while it is left adjacent, right also to find the corresponding key 3 of the pressing signal 5 output voltage of corresponding fan of adjacent, upper adjacent, lower neighbour makes its electric operation, has the function that make user's finger perspire cooling rapidly, Such as: when user presses F key, server 2 receives signal, make rapidly under F key and D key, under F key and G key, under F key and R key, F Fan 5 under key and C key operates.
Embodiment two
Fig. 1 please be referred to again, Fig. 2, the present embodiment and embodiment one are substantially consistent, and difference place is, in the present embodiment, The processor 2 is also used to obtain the corresponding compression number of pressing signal, and is judging that compression number reaches the first default threshold Corresponding fan 5 is obtained when value and to 5 output voltage of fan.
Specifically, the processor 2, which obtains user, presses the pressing letter that the contact metal piece 4 issues when the key 3 Number and obtain the number of user key-press 3, judge whether user reaches first preset threshold, if it is default to reach described first Threshold value then obtains corresponding fan 5 and to 5 output voltage of fan so that its electric operation, at the same also make it is corresponding it is described by 5 electric operation of fan around key 3, if not reaching first preset threshold, the processor 2 is not handled.
Wherein first preset threshold is that any one numerical value in 0-10 is preset described first in the present embodiment Threshold value is preferably to be described for 3 times;When user presses same key 3 times, the processor 2 gets pressing signal, and sentences Breaking, it reaches first preset threshold, makes its electric operation to the fan output voltage under corresponding key, while also pressing to correspondence Upper adjacent, lower adjacent, left adjacent, right adjacent point fan output voltage under key is so that its electric operation.
Furthermore, the processor 2 is also used to calculate and press apart from preceding primary acquisition when obtaining pressing signal The time of signal simultaneously obtains corresponding fan 5 when judging at the time in the second preset threshold and to the fan 5 output voltages.
Specifically, the processor 2, which obtains user, presses the pressing letter that the contact metal piece 4 issues when the key 3 Number and obtain time of user key-press, judge whether user reaches second preset threshold, if it is default to reach described second Threshold value then obtains corresponding fan 5 and to 5 output voltage of fan so that its electric operation, at the same also make it is corresponding it is described by 5 electric operation of fan around key 3, if not reaching second preset threshold, the processor 2 is not handled.
Wherein second preset threshold is that any one numerical value in 0-5 seconds is preset described first in the present embodiment Threshold value is preferably to be described for 3 seconds;Identical key, the processor are pressed when user pressed the button in 3 seconds, and again 2 get pressing signal, and judge that it reaches second preset threshold, make it to 5 output voltage of fan under corresponding key 3 Electric operation, while also to upper adjacent, lower adjacent, left adjacent, right adjacent point 5 output voltages of fan under corresponding key so that its electric operation.
